The Rosebud Beach Hotel

The Rosebud Beach Hotel

Where Sex and Laughter Run Riot

R 1984 · 83 min · ★ 4.5 · Comedy

After taking over a failing Miami hotel with her workaholic fiancé, Elliot, Tracy thinks Liza has seduced her better half-to-be. She then tries to have an affair of her own, and arranges for hookers to become bellhops. Meanwhile, her rich daddy hires an inept arsonist to blow up the place.

Directed by Harry Hurwitz · Written by Harry Narunsky
